Living in Dublin
Dublin is a city that lies in the 3 counties of Franklin, Delaware and Union. Dublin is a booming city in its own right but is also a suburb of the capital of Columbus.

History
"Where yesterday meets tomorrow"
John Sells and his brothers platted part of their land to establish a village in 1810. He asked John Shields, the surveyor who platted the site for him, to name the village which up to then had been known as Sells Settlement. Shields named it Dublin after his home in Dublin, Ireland. Dublin retains an Irish feel. They host an enormous St.Patty’s Day Party every year.

Columbus Zoo & Aquarium
Ranked #1 Best Zoo in 2012, the Columbus Zoo & Aquarium is home to over 800 animal species representing eight regions of the world. The Zoo operates a Safari Golf Club, Zoombezi Bay Waterpark & a conservation program.

The Bridge Street District
The spring of 2020 welcomed the opening of the Dublin Link. A pedestrian bridge crossing the Scioto River,
it’s the longest single-span, single tower S-shaped suspension bridge in the entire world.
